IVDD (Intervertebral Disc Disease) in the French Bulldog
Intervertebral Disc Disease โข Bandscheibenerkrankung โข Hernie discale โข Hernia discal
IVDD (Intervertebral Disc Disease) is one of the most common neurological conditions in the French Bulldog. When an intervertebral disc is damaged, it can compress the spinal cord, causing pain, difficulty walking and, in severe cases, paralysis. Recognising the early signs and acting quickly can significantly improve the prognosis.

What is IVDD?
The spine consists of a series of vertebrae. Between most of them are intervertebral discs โ elastic structures that absorb some of the forces on the spine and allow it to move.
Each disc is made up of a tougher outer layer called the fibrous annulus, and a softer inner part called the nucleus pulposus. The disc sits close to the vertebral canal, through which the spinal cord passes.
The term IVDD, from the English Intervertebral Disc Disease, refers to a degenerative condition of the intervertebral discs. The disc may lose elasticity, become dehydrated, calcify, or weaken, making it more vulnerable to protrusion or rupture.
When part of the disc protrudes or its inner material leaks into the vertebral canal, it can compress the spinal cord or nerve roots. This condition is more precisely defined as intervertebral disc herniation and can cause pain and neurological changes of varying severity.
The consequences depend on the position of the affected disc, the amount of extruded material, the force and duration of compression, and the damage sustained by the spinal cord. Some dogs mainly experience pain, while others may develop weakness, difficulty walking, or paralysis.

Good to know
IVDD and disc herniation are not perfectly identical terms. IVDD refers to the degenerative process that weakens the disc; herniation occurs when the disc protrudes or its material leaks out and may compress the spinal cord. In everyday and educational language, both terms are often used together.

Why the French Bulldog is predisposed
The French Bulldog belongs to chondrodystrophic breeds, characterised by particular patterns of cartilage and skeletal development. This conformation does not only affect limb length: it is also associated with earlier degeneration of the intervertebral discs.
In predisposed dogs, the nucleus pulposus may lose water, elasticity and consistency at a relatively young age. The disc progressively becomes less capable of absorbing spinal loads and more vulnerable to calcification, deformation and rupture.
An important genetic factor is an additional copy of the FGF4 gene on chromosome 12, often called the FGF4 retrogene. This variant is associated with chondrodystrophy and an increased risk of Hansen type I IVDD. The presence of the variant increases predisposition, but does not reliably predict whether, when, or how severely an individual dog will develop the disease.
In chondrodystrophic breeds, degeneration of the nucleus pulposus can occur early and the disc may undergo mineralisation. In some Hansen type I herniations, the nucleus material is suddenly extruded through the fibrous ring into the vertebral canal. This is why neurological signs can appear abruptly or worsen rapidly.
In the French Bulldog, disc herniation can occur even in young adults. The thoracolumbar region is frequently involved, but cervical herniations can also occur in the breed. The location of the lesion influences the type of pain and the neurological deficits observed.
Genetic predisposition does not mean that every French Bulldog will develop clinical signs. Individual risk depends on the interaction between genetics, anatomical characteristics, disc degeneration and other factors that are not fully predictable.

Symptoms
The symptoms of intervertebral disc disease (IVDD) can appear suddenly or worsen over hours or days. They depend on the location of the herniation, the extent of spinal cord compression, and the severity of the neurological damage.
Some dogs initially show only pain, while in more advanced cases difficulty walking, loss of sensation, and paralysis may develop. Recognising these signs early is essential: prompt veterinary examination improves the chances of recovery.

IVDD Grades
The severity of IVDD is generally classified into five neurological grades. This classification helps the vet assess the prognosis and choose the most appropriate treatment.
- Grade I
Pain only
The dog feels pain in the back or neck but continues to walk normally. No obvious neurological deficits are present.
- Grade II
Weakness and ataxia
The dog can still walk but shows an unsteady gait, limb weakness, and difficulty with coordination.
- Grade III
Loss of the ability to walk
The dog can no longer support itself on its legs but retains the ability to move its limbs voluntarily.
- Grade IV
Paralysis with intact deep pain
The dog is paralysed but still perceives deep pain. This is an urgent situation requiring immediate neurological assessment.
- Grade V
Paralysis without deep pain
In addition to paralysis, deep pain perception is absent. This represents the most severe neurological grade and constitutes a true veterinary emergency.
'Deep pain perception' refers to a conscious response to a deep nociceptive stimulus, assessed by the veterinarian during the neurological examination. It should not be tested by the owner at home.
Good to know
Neurological grading is established exclusively by the vet following a complete neurological examination. Two dogs with the same disc herniation may present different clinical grades depending on the degree of spinal cord compression and the time elapsed since the onset of symptoms.
Diagnosis
The diagnosis of IVDD is not based on a single test. The vet collects the dog's clinical history, performs an orthopaedic examination, and above all a thorough neurological examination to identify the location of the lesion and assess its severity.
When spinal cord compression is suspected, imaging studies may be needed to confirm the diagnosis and plan the most appropriate treatment.
- 01
Symptom observation
The vet collects detailed information about when the symptoms appeared, how they have evolved, and any previous episodes. Even small changes in gait or behaviour can help guide the diagnosis.
- 02
Neurological examination
The neurological examination assesses posture, spinal reflexes, limb strength, coordination, pain perception, and the location of the lesion along the spine. This step is fundamental in deciding which further tests are needed.
- 03
Imaging studies
X-rays can reveal abnormalities of the spine but do not directly show spinal cord compression. When necessary, the vet may recommend an MRI or CT scan, which allow the lesion to be located more precisely.
- 04
Neurological severity assessment
Once the lesion has been located, the vet evaluates the severity of the neurological deficit. The ability to walk, limb strength, spinal reflexes, and deep pain perception are all examined. This information is essential for estimating the prognosis and guiding treatment decisions.
- 05
Treatment selection
The information gathered during the neurological examination and diagnostic tests makes it possible to choose the most appropriate treatment. In mild cases conservative management may be indicated, while significant spinal cord compression or major neurological deficits may require surgery.

X-ray
Can help identify bone abnormalities, disc calcifications, or other spinal pathologies. On its own, however, it generally cannot confirm spinal cord compression.
CT scan
CT provides detailed images of bony structures and is particularly useful in some clinical situations. It can be combined with myelography or used when MRI is not available.
MRI
MRI is the reference examination for assessing the spinal cord and precisely locating the compression caused by disc herniation. The information obtained helps the vet choose the most appropriate treatment.
Good to know
Not all dogs immediately require advanced imaging. The choice depends on the severity of symptoms, the neurological examination, and the patient's clinical condition.
Treatment
The choice of treatment depends on the severity of the neurological deficit, the speed of progression of symptoms, and the dog's general condition. In some cases conservative management is sufficient, while in others timely surgery may be necessary.
Both approaches require close veterinary supervision and, in surgical cases, a structured rehabilitation programme to support the recovery of neurological function.

Select a point on the image to view details.
Conservative treatment
- Strict rest in a safe and restricted space โ for example a crate or a small controlled area โ as directed by the veterinarian. The size, duration, and nature of the restriction must be adapted to each individual case.
- Anti-inflammatory and analgesic medications prescribed by the vet
- Non-slip surfaces and an obstacle-free environment
- No jumping, no stairs, no strenuous physical activity
- Regular veterinary check-ups to monitor progress
- Gradual return to activity only on veterinary advice
Surgical treatment
- Indicated for severe or rapidly worsening neurological deficits
- Most common technique: hemilaminectomy to decompress the spinal cord
- The timeliness of surgery influences the prognosis
- Essential when deep pain perception is absent
- Structured post-operative rehabilitation for recovery
- Early treatment may improve recovery prospects, but outcomes depend on multiple factors assessed by the veterinarian
Good to know
The choice between conservative and surgical treatment does not depend solely on symptom severity, but also on the speed of neurological deterioration and the response to therapy. In some cases the vet may recommend surgery even without complete paralysis, if the clinical picture is worsening.
โ ๏ธ When every minute counts
The sudden loss of deep pain perception in the limbs is a neurological emergency. In this situation, every hour can significantly affect the possibility of recovery. Contact a veterinary centre with neurosurgical availability immediately.
Recovery and prognosis
Recovery after an episode of IVDD varies from dog to dog and depends on numerous factors, including the severity of neurological damage, the speed of diagnosis, the chosen treatment, and the individual response to therapy.
Some dogs recover completely, while others may retain permanent neurological deficits or require a longer rehabilitation period. For this reason, it is essential to carefully follow the veterinarian's instructions throughout the entire recovery process.
Many French Bulldogs, especially when diagnosis and treatment are prompt, can recover a good quality of life. However, every case is different and recovery depends on the severity of neurological damage, the speed of intervention, and the individual response of the dog.

Initial severity
The severity of neurological symptoms at the time of examination is one of the main factors influencing the prognosis.
Deep pain perception
The presence of deep pain perception is one of the most important prognostic factors assessed by the veterinarian. Its absence makes recovery more uncertain, but the prognosis always depends on the overall clinical picture.
Speed of intervention
Timely diagnosis and treatment can improve the chances of recovery in many cases of IVDD.
Individual response
Each dog responds differently to treatment. Age, general condition, location of the lesion, and severity of compression all influence the recovery process.
Possible recurrences
Treating one episode of IVDD does not eliminate the spinal predisposition. Some dogs may develop new episodes over time, making continuous monitoring and adherence to veterinary recommendations important.
Good to know
Recovery times can vary considerably. Some dogs show improvement within days or weeks, while in cases with significant neurological deficits recovery and rehabilitation may continue for several months. There is no single timeline that applies to all cases: progress must be assessed by the veterinary team overseeing the dog.
Prevention and daily management
In the French Bulldog, it is not possible to eliminate the risk of IVDD entirely. Genetic predisposition and early degeneration of the intervertebral discs can be present even in a young, active, and well-managed dog.
Careful management can, however, help keep the dog in good physical condition, reduce some avoidable stresses on the spine, and promote early recognition of pain or neurological deficits.
Daily measures must be adapted to the individual dog. After an episode of IVDD, surgery, or the onset of neurological symptoms, the activity plan must be established by the veterinarian or the veterinary rehabilitation professional overseeing the patient.
Maintain an ideal body condition
Excess weight increases the load the dog must bear during movement and can make it harder to maintain good mobility. Regularly monitor weight and body condition with your veterinarian, adapting diet and activity to the individual dog's needs.
Limit repetitive jumping
Repeatedly getting on and off sofas, beds, or cars can subject the spine to avoidable stresses. Where possible, use a stable ramp or steps suited to the dog and teach it to use them calmly, without forcing it.
Make the environment safer
Very slippery floors can make it harder to maintain stability and movement control. Non-slip rugs, securely fixed runners, and ramps with an adherent surface can facilitate movement and reduce the risk of slipping.
Ramps should be stable, sufficiently wide, and with a slope suited to the dog. Ramps can reduce some strain on the spine, but they do not eliminate the risk of IVDD and do not replace proper veterinary management.
Prefer regular and controlled activity
Appropriate activity helps maintain muscles, mobility, and body condition. Regular, controlled walks are generally preferable to long periods of inactivity alternated with sudden, very intense exercise. After an episode of IVDD, the amount and type of exercise must be determined by the veterinarian. Do not independently start swimming, treadmill, balance exercises, climbing, stairs, or strengthening programmes.
Avoid sudden pulling
During walks, use properly fitted equipment and manage the lead to avoid sudden jerks. A correctly chosen harness may help distribute forces more evenly compared to traction concentrated on the neck, but does not prevent IVDD and must be comfortable and well adjusted.
Recognise the first signs promptly
Stiffness, reluctance to move or jump, a hunched back, pain when the dog is lifted, uncertain steps, nails scraping the ground, and limb weakness must not be ignored. Stop the activity and contact your veterinarian if symptoms compatible with a spinal problem appear.
Review IVDD symptomsWhat not to do
Certain behaviours can delay diagnosis or interfere with recovery.
Do not manipulate the back
Do not attempt deep massage, vertebral "unlocking", traction, or spinal manipulation without a diagnosis and without veterinary recommendation.
Do not administer medication independently
Do not use pain relievers, anti-inflammatories, or other human or veterinary medicines without a specific prescription. Certain combinations can be dangerous.
Do not force movement
If the dog shows pain, weakness, or difficulty walking, do not force it to walk, climb stairs, or perform exercises to see if it "gets better".
Do not wait for an obvious worsening
Neurological deficits can progress rapidly. Intense pain, loss of coordination, dragging of paws, or inability to walk require timely veterinary assessment.
After an episode of IVDD
After conservative or surgical treatment, the return to normal activity must be gradual and guided by the veterinary team. Even when the dog appears to be doing well, the tissues may not have completed recovery.

When IVDD is an emergency
IVDD can evolve very differently from one dog to another. Some dogs present only pain, while others can rapidly develop significant neurological deficits.
Recognising the signs that require an urgent visit helps reduce the risk of delays in diagnosis and treatment.
Contact your veterinarian as soon as possible
These symptoms warrant veterinary assessment within the first available hours, even if the dog is still able to walk.
- Neck or back pain
- Stiffness
- Reluctance to jump
- Difficulty climbing stairs
- Unusual posture
- Mild weakness
- Unsteady gait
- Sudden changes in behaviour due to pain
Even if symptoms appear mild, it is advisable to avoid jumping, running, and play until the veterinary visit.
Go immediately to a veterinary clinic
These signs may indicate severe neurological compression and require urgent veterinary assessment.
- Sudden loss of the ability to walk
- Paralysis of one or more limbs
- Marked dragging of the paws
- Inability to stand
- Very rapid worsening of symptoms
- Loss of bladder or bowel control
- Severe pain that prevents the dog from moving normally
What to do while waiting
If you suspect a spinal problem, the aim while waiting for veterinary assessment is to avoid unnecessary movement and not to worsen the situation.
- Limit your dog's movement to the absolute minimum. Do not allow it to run, jump, or use stairs.
- If you need to move the dog, try to keep its body as stable as possible and support both the front and back at the same time. If the dog cannot walk, ask the clinic for guidance on the safest way to transport it.
- Keep the dog on a stable, non-slip surface in a quiet environment.
- Do not give human medicines or any other medications without veterinary guidance. Common human painkillers can be dangerous for dogs.
- Note when the symptoms started and whether the dog is still able to walk, urinate, and move its limbs. This information can be useful for the veterinarian.
Good to know
The severity of IVDD does not depend solely on the intensity of pain. Some dogs can present significant neurological deficits without vocalising or showing obvious pain. For this reason, the ability to walk and neurological status are fundamental elements of the veterinary assessment. During recovery, contact your veterinarian again if the dog shows worsening pain, returns to having difficulty walking, loses limb strength, or new neurological symptoms appear.
Do not wait until the next day
If the dog suddenly loses the ability to walk, develops paralysis, or shows rapid neurological deterioration, contact a veterinarian or an emergency clinic immediately. In many cases, the speed of assessment can influence the chances of recovery.
Can I wait a few days to see if it gets better?
In cases of mild pain without neurological deficits, it is still advisable to have the dog examined as soon as possible. If weakness, loss of ambulation, paralysis, or other significant neurological signs appear, it is not advisable to wait and see how symptoms evolve spontaneously.
